Kanji Detail for 弐 - "two, formal two"

  • Meaning

    弐 means "two, formal two." Also associated with to betray.

    1. Two - Same as 二 (two).

    2. Again - Second time; once more. Same as 二.

    3. To betray - To be disloyal; to have two minds.

    4. To add - To attach beside; to supplement.

    5. Formal two - A complex character used in contracts to prevent alteration.

    6. Assistant - The second rank in the Dazaifu regional administration.

  • Tattoo check:

    • Verified meaning: two, formal two
    • Official Jōyō kanji — a standard character every Japanese reader recognises
    • Also carries these associations: to betray

    A single kanji rarely maps one-to-one onto an English word. Read the meanings and associations above as a set — a character that fits the dictionary definition can still carry a connotation you did not intend.
